Detailed Description
To make the objects, technical solutions and advantages of the embodiments of the present invention clearer, the following detailed description of the embodiments of the present invention is provided with reference to the accompanying drawings, but the described embodiments of the present invention are some embodiments of the present invention, not all embodiments.
An aspect of the embodiment of the application provides a quick pre-fixing component of a rod body clamping groove, which is used for installing the clamping groove 51 of a rod body 5, wherein the opening width of the clamping groove 51 is smaller than the width of the bottom surface, the clamping groove 51 is a dovetail groove or a trapezoidal groove and the like, and the quick pre-fixing component of the rod body clamping groove can be directly installed from the front side of the clamping groove 51.
As shown in fig. 1 to 5, the rod body clamping groove quick pre-fixing assembly comprises a matching block 1, a threaded column 2 and a fastener 4. Both end surfaces of the engagement block 1 in the longitudinal direction are inclined surfaces 11, a pair of opposite corners of the engagement block 1 are cut off to form guide surfaces 12, the guide surfaces 12 are located between the side surfaces of the engagement block 1 and the inclined surfaces 11, and the inclined surfaces 11 are used for being engaged with inclined side walls of the card slot 51. The other side of the matching block 1 is provided with a protruding part 3, and the protruding part 3 is used for abutting against the bottom surface of the clamping groove 51. One end of the threaded column 2 is connected to one surface of the matching block 1; the threaded post 2 has an external thread for retrofitting equipment. The fastener 4 and the threaded column 2 are located on the same side of the matching block 1 and connected with the threaded column 2 and/or the matching block 1, and the fastener is used for fixing the matching block 1 to the clamping groove 51 when the inclined surface 11 is matched with the inclined side wall of the clamping groove 51. The opening width of the clamping groove 51 is smaller than the bottom surface width, the width of the matching block 1 is smaller than the opening width, and the length of the matching block 1 is larger than the opening width and smaller than the bottom surface width.
Specifically, the fastener 4 includes a connecting portion 40 and a pair of fasteners 41, the connecting portion 40 and the pair of fasteners 41 are integrally formed, and the connecting portion 40 is sleeved on the threaded column 2 and is fixedly attached to one surface of the matching block 1.
The pair of buckles 41 are respectively arranged at two ends of the connecting part 40 and are oppositely arranged; the buckle 41 is used for fixing the matching block 1 to the card slot 51 by abutting against the opening of the card slot 51 when the matching block 1 rotates to the inclined surface 11 to match with the inclined side wall of the card slot 51. More specifically, the catches 41 include vertical sections 42 and inclined sections 43 at the top ends of the vertical sections 42, and the spacing between the inclined sections 43 of a pair of catches 41 is smaller than the opening width. The inclined section 43 inclines outwards, the outer surface of the inclined section 43 is an arc surface, and the arc surface is used for abutting and matching with the opening of the clamping groove 51.
Specifically, the fastener 4 is made of PA and is formed by injection molding.
A pair of opposite corners of the connecting portion 40 have rounded corners 44, the rounded corners 44 being located in correspondence with the guide surfaces 12. The width of the buckle 41 is smaller than the length of the two ends of the connecting part 40. The catches 41 are located only at the ends of the connection 40 in the area where the non-rounded corners 44 are located. The pair of catches 41 is arranged symmetrically along the center of the mating block 1. The position and size of the buckle 41 can be matched with the rounding angle 44, and an avoidance space is formed in the rotation together with the guide surface 12, so that the rotation interference is avoided.
Description of the application:
rotate the quick pre-fixing assembly of body of rod draw-in groove for the gesture as shown in fig. 6 earlier, cooperate 1 length direction of piece and draw-in groove 51 length direction to aim at the opening of draw-in groove 51, make cooperation piece 1 have 3 one sides of bellying towards draw-in groove 51, and remove in draw-in groove 51, until bellying 3 and draw-in groove 51 bottom surface butt, at this moment, cooperation piece 1 is located draw-in groove 51, and buckle spare 4 is located draw-in groove 51 opening part.
Then, the matching block 1 is rotated clockwise, the protruding part 3 is set to be in a ball head state so as to be convenient to rotate, and in the rotating process, due to the guide surface 12, the corresponding connecting part 40 is provided with the fillet 44, so that an avoiding space can be provided for the clockwise rotating process, and the guiding is carried out, so that two ends of the matching block 1 cannot interfere with the inclined side wall of the clamping groove 51 in the rotating process; for example, if the device is rotated counterclockwise, the device will directly interfere with the rotation. The inclined surface 11 is rotated by 90 ° to fit the inclined side wall of the engaging groove 51, as shown in fig. 7, and at the same time, the inclined section 43 of the buckle 41 is fastened with the opening/notch of the engaging groove 51, so as to fix the rod engaging groove quick pre-fixing component in the engaging groove 51.
After the pre-fixing is completed, external equipment can be conveniently added through the threaded column 2.
As another alternative form of the catch 41, as shown in fig. 8, the catch 41 includes a vertical section 42 and an arc-shaped protrusion 45 formed on an upper outer surface of the vertical section 42. Specifically, the embodiment of the rod body clamping groove quick pre-fixing assembly adopting the structure of the buckle 41 is shown in fig. 9-10: also earlier according to cooperation piece 1 length direction and draw-in groove 51 length direction parallel mode with cooperation piece 1 arrange the draw-in groove 51 in, get into the back, clockwise rotation 90 back, like dragging buckle spare 4 outward, make inclined plane 11 agree with in the slope lateral wall of draw-in groove 51, the arc convex part 45 of buckle 41 cooperates the notch/opening chamfer department of draw-in groove 51 simultaneously, forms the tight in top, fixes the quick pre-fixing subassembly of body of rod draw-in groove in draw-in groove 51.
In another aspect of the embodiments of the present application, a rod body with a rod body clamping groove quick pre-fixing assembly is provided, including: the rod body 5 and the rod body clamping groove quick pre-fixing assembly of the embodiment are characterized in that the rod body 5 is provided with a clamping groove 51, and the opening width of the clamping groove 51 is smaller than the width of the bottom surface. Specifically, the body of rod 5 can be steel, and it is excessive that there is the R angle at the draw-in groove 51 opening part, and body of rod draw-in groove fixes the subassembly assembly back in advance fast, and the slope section 43 of buckle 41 locks body of rod draw-in groove fixes the subassembly in advance fast in draw-in groove 51 with the cooperation of R angle. After the pre-fixing is completed, external equipment can be conveniently added through the threaded column 2.
